Job Summary

  • The role is responsible for designing, facilitating, and administering learning initiatives that support employee growth and organizational performance within the entertainment sector.
  • Candidates must be willing to travel to various office and event locations, including working during holidays, evenings, and weekends to meet deadlines.
  • Insomniac produces over 10,000 concerts and festivals annually across 13 countries, prioritizing the quality of the Headliner experience.
